Court Declares “State of Osun” Illegal

An Osun State High Court sitting in Ilesa has ruled that the renaming of Osun State as “State of Osun” by Governor Rauf Aregbesola was illegal; and therefore, null and void. When Nigerian constitution gave some states a dose of state autonomy, it, obviously, did not consider innovative governors, who had the power to strategize and create new ideas. NERC Assesses Penalty For Electric Theft

The Nigerian Electricity Regulatory Commission, NERC, has strongly come up with revised penalties for electricity customers who are involved in unauthorized supply by either tampering or meter bypass by electricity.
